About Princess River Journeys

A NEW RIVER CRUISE LINE launched by former Silversea CEO Albert Peter, along with Ulrich Baur, co-founder of Viking River Cruises. Jewel River Cruise Line will debut in 2008 with six ships and three independent brands. Jewel River Cruises will target the luxury market, Emerald River Journeys the premium market and Princess River Journeys the contemporary market. Five ships in the premium and contemporary brands are chartered out to European tour operator charters for 2008 and will operate in Central Europe, while the one luxury ship, the Jewel Imperial Blue, will enter service in late spring after a $3.5 million drydock in Rotterdam. The Jewel Imperial Blue will become the only all-suite ship in the river cruise industry, accommodating 90 passengers in 45 suites. Also, there are two all-suite new-builds on order for the luxury brand, slated to enter service in 2009 and 2010. The luxury brand will be exclusively marketed in the U.S., while the contemporary and premium brands will be marketed in Europe.
